The Rise of Modular Homes
First off, let's chat about modular homes. For those of you who are new to the concept, modular homes are essentially built in a factory setting, in sections or modules. These modules are then transported to the building site and assembled. This is different from traditional stick-built homes, which are constructed entirely on-site. The modular approach offers some seriously cool advantages, including faster construction times, reduced waste, and often, lower costs. Imagine getting your dream home built in a fraction of the time! Plus, because they're built indoors, the modules aren't as susceptible to weather delays, which can be a real headache in traditional construction. Now, because of these benefits, modular homes are experiencing a surge in popularity, especially with the growing desire for sustainable and affordable housing options. They are constructed in a controlled environment which means that quality control is higher. It also means that they have less exposure to the elements which also means less chance of any mold, rot, or other issues. Fiber Cement Siding: What's the Deal?
Okay, now let's shift gears and talk about fiber cement siding. This material has been gaining traction in the construction industry, and for good reason! Fiber cement siding is a composite material made from cement, sand, cellulose fibers, and water. It's designed to mimic the look of traditional siding materials like wood, but with some serious upgrades in terms of durability and performance. It's a great choice for homeowners who want the aesthetic appeal of wood without the maintenance headaches. Fiber cement siding is super versatile! You can find it in a variety of styles, textures, and colors, allowing for a ton of design flexibility. Want a classic clapboard look? You got it! Prefer a modern, sleek aesthetic? Fiber cement can deliver that too. Plus, it can be painted in any color, so you're not limited to pre-determined options. It's also known for its resistance to fire, insects, and rot, making it a low-maintenance option that will last for years to come. In terms of eco-friendliness, fiber cement can be a great choice because it is made from sustainable materials and doesn't require frequent replacement. The Installation Process
Now, let's talk about the installation. While the concept might seem complex, the process for installing fiber cement siding on a modular home is pretty straightforward, especially when working with experienced professionals. Typically, the fiber cement siding is installed on the modules in the factory before they're transported to the site. This allows for controlled conditions and higher quality control. Then, after the modules are assembled on-site, the siding is either pre-installed or installed once the home is in place. Professional installers will ensure that the siding is properly secured, sealed, and aligned for optimal performance and appearance. They will also pay close attention to details like proper flashing and weatherproofing to protect your home from the elements.
